Because you have probably had an alignment in the past with the current set of parts, any new parts put things back to factory new locations or just a different location all together. New tires? get alignment, the tread is not worn and thicker and since the last set of tires you could easily have hit a curb or pot hole or something to just tweak it a little bit.

Any new parts are different and not collapsed. Get the alignment, it makes the new parts more fun.
